For the heads of department: the group policy with Averlane Mutual renews on 1 November. Premiums are up 9% owing to last year's warehouse claim at the Dunhollow site. I've obtained two alternative quotes; both exclude flood cover, which we need. Broker meetings are booked for mid-October, and the claims history file is in the shared drive. Please hold renewal decisions until Selda reviews the terms against the note that follows.

board note of fajef-kadug: Project Oliath slips by six weeks because of the tooling delay.

## Hardware Lab Access — Contractors

The Brellum hardware lab (Building C, level 2) is escort-only for contractors. Sign in at the C-lobby desk, wear the orange lanyard at all times, and stay within taped walkways. No photos, no loose ferrous tools past the yellow line. Your escort badges you through the outer door; the inner door uses the keypad code listed here.

turnstile pass: bdg-YEOZLM-79341408

Hey Plumvale team! Quick heads-up for our new contractor joining the Cartwheel checkout load tests this week. We're pushing 500 synthetic orders per minute through the staging gateway, so expect some noise in your dashboards. Ramp-up starts Tuesday morning and runs through Thursday. Keep an eye on payment-confirm latency and flag anything over 2s. For the staging environment, authenticate with the token below.

session JWT of hagug-fajog = eyJhbGciOiJIUzI1NiIsInR5cCI6IkpXVCJ9.eyJzdWIiOiIRHym78sWOIIn0.PU6oajOZ6Fno

Finance Review — Alderis Launch Plan

For the finance team: the Alderis launch budget stands at the approved ceiling, with marketing consuming 48% and tooling 31%. Break-even is modelled at month nine under conservative uptake assumptions. Contingency remains at 12% and should not be released without sign-off. Please review the sensitivity tables carefully, then consult the confidential note that follows:

confidential, kahog-bawif: The northern region missed its Pramir quota by 20.0 percent last quarter. Casaxek Freight plans to lower the Fraion list price by 41.5 percent in December. The finance team signed off on a budget of $236.4 million for Project Druius. The renewal with Fenysix Partners closes at $91.3 million a year, 2.1 percent below the last contract.